“How to Build a Profitable Data Pipeline: From Raw Data to Marketable Products”

  • Post author:
  • Post category:Data

“How to Build a Profitable Data Pipeline: From Raw Data to Marketable Products”

How to Build a Profitable Data Pipeline: From Raw Data to Marketable Products

Data pipelines are essential in todays data-driven economy, allowing organizations to convert raw data into actionable insights and marketable products. The process involves various stages, including data collection, processing, and analysis. This article will walk you through how to build a profitable data pipeline, focusing on creating value from data, utilizing industry-standard terminology, and providing actionable takeaways.

Understanding the Data Pipeline Framework

A data pipeline refers to a series of data processing steps that involve the collection, storage, processing, and analysis of data. goal is to enable faster insights and data-driven decision-making. A well-structured data pipeline typically consists of four primary components:

  • Data Ingestion: This is the process of collecting raw data from various sources, such as databases, APIs, and social media platforms.
  • Data Storage: Once collected, data needs to be stored in a way that is both secure and accessible, typically using data lakes or warehouses.
  • Data Processing: This stage involves cleaning, transforming, and enriching data to ensure it is usable for analysis.
  • Data Analysis and Visualization: The final component focuses on extracting insights through analysis and visual representation, making it easier to derive conclusions.

Step 1: Data Ingestion

The first step in building a profitable data pipeline is efficient data ingestion. Organizations need to determine what data to collect and from which sources. For example, e-commerce companies may pull data from point-of-sale systems, customer satisfaction surveys, and website analytics.

To streamline the data ingestion process, consider utilizing tools such as Apache Kafka or AWS Kinesis, which allow for real-time data streaming. According to a recent report from Gartner, organizations implementing real-time streaming data can improve operational efficiency by up to 30%.

Step 2: Data Storage

After ingestion, the next crucial step is data storage. Depending on the volume and type of data, organizations have two primary options: data lakes and data warehouses.

  • Data Lakes: These are repositories that store raw data in its native format. are ideal for big data analytics due to their flexibility. But, without proper governance, they can become data swamps–difficult to navigate and extract insights from.
  • Data Warehouses: These are optimized for query performance and data analysis. They are structured and more expensive to implement but provide faster insights through organized data.

Choosing the right storage solution can greatly affect performance. For example, Netflix utilizes a data lake for its big data requirements while employing a data warehouse for analytical operations, thereby achieving a balance in performance and flexibility.

Step 3: Data Processing

Data processing is a critical step where raw data is transformed into a format suitable for analysis. Organizations can use ETL (Extract, Transform, Load) or ELT (Extract, Load, Transform) frameworks to process their data.

ETL processes data before it is loaded into storage, while ELT allows for storage first, followed by processing. With cloud computings growing significance, ELT has gained traction–companies like Google use this model for their BigQuery service.

Step 4: Data Analysis and Visualization

Once data is cleaned and processed, the next step is analysis and visualization. By employing data visualization tools such as Tableau or Power BI, organizations can turn complex datasets into understandable graphs, reports, and dashboards. Visualization enhances decision-making by depicting patterns and insights clearly.

Plus, advanced data analytics techniques such as machine learning can be employed for predictive analytics. For example, Amazon uses machine learning algorithms to personalize recommendations based on user behavior, significantly impacting their sales and improving customer satisfaction.

Real-World Applications of Data Pipelines

Various industries are leveraging data pipelines to drive profitability and growth. Here are a few examples:

  • Healthcare: Hospitals use data pipelines to aggregate patient data from multiple sources, enabling better decision-making in treatment plans.
  • Finance: Banks utilize data pipelines to detect fraud in real time by analyzing transaction data across numerous channels.
  • Retail: Brands use analytics to track customer buying patterns and optimize inventory management, leading to improved sales strategies.

Key Considerations for Building a Profitable Data Pipeline

When constructing a data pipeline, organizations should consider the following:

  • Scalability: Ensure the pipeline can handle increasing volumes of data as the organization grows.
  • Data Governance: Use policies to secure data and maintain compliance with regulations like GDPR.
  • Accessibility: Make sure the data is easily accessible to analysts and stakeholders for decision-making.

Conclusion

Building a profitable data pipeline is not merely about technology; it requires a strategic approach that integrates data collection, processing, and analysis into the core of a business. By understanding each stage of the pipeline and using the right tools and practices, organizations can transform raw data into marketable products and valuable insights.

As the demand for data-driven strategies continues to rise, successful implementation of a data pipeline can provide a significant competitive advantage. Embrace the opportunity to harness your data effectively, and watch your organization thrive in an increasingly data-centric world.